AT11 TAP is a 2011 Volkswagen Polo in Red with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.7%.
Across all 2011 Volkswagen Polo models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.8% with a typical mileage of 56,846 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Polo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 467,706 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AT11 TAP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volkswagen Polo typ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 15 years old, this Volkswagen Polo is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
